Phase inputs
A logic HIGH on a Phase input gives positive current flowing out from M
A
into M
B
. A logic LOW gives a current in
the opposite direction.
Slow/fast current decay
A logic HIGH on the CD input gives slow current decay, a logic LOW gives fast current decay.
Heat sinking
Soldering the four center pins onto a free PCB copper area of 20 cm
2
(approx. 1.8" x 1.8", copper foil thickness =
35
µm)
permits the circuit to operate with a maximum of 320 mA output current, both channels driving, at ambient
temperatures up to +70°C. Consult figures 9 and 14 in order to determine the necessary copper area for heat
sinking if higher currents are required.
Thermal shutdown
The circuit is equipped with a thermal shutdown function that reduces the output current at chip temperatures
above +160°C.
